throwing something away
is different to having it stolen;
i understand your mourning
your entreaties to some ancestral policemen
who like their earthly counterparts
have neglected to return to you
what is rightfully yours.
having something stolen
is different to throwing it away;
you don’t understand the desire
to start running and never stop
for long enough to put down roots
and dig toes into the earth only long enough
to spring forward again.
you have a shrine in your mind to those who came before you;
i have an abattoir for the very concept of them.
